Can someone access my funds without my PIN?
No, no one can access your funds without your custom PIN. The PIN is an essential security feature designed to protect your Ledger Live wallet. Even if someone were to obtain your Ledger device, they would still need your PIN to access the wallet. However, it is critical to safeguard your recovery phrase as anyone with that phrase can restore your wallet and access your funds regardless of the PIN.
What should I do if I forget my Ledger wallet PIN?
If you forget your Ledger wallet PIN, you cannot access your wallet and its contents. In this situation, the best option is to restore your wallet using the recovery phrase you received when setting up the wallet. Enter this recovery phrase into a new Ledger device or within the Ledger Live application to regain access to your funds. If you do not have the recovery phrase, unfortunately, it is impossible to recover your wallet.
